      Types of Electrical Wire and Cable Accessories

      1. Connectors and Plugs
    Connectors and plugs are used to join two or more wires together. They come in various types, such as screw-type connectors, push-fit connectors, and crimp connectors. These accessories are available in different sizes and ratings to accommodate various electrical applications.

      2. Terminals
    Terminals are used to connect wires to devices or other wires. They come in various types, such as spade terminals, ring terminals, and quick-connect terminals. Terminals are essential for creating a secure and reliable connection between wires and devices.

      3. Insulators
    Insulators are used to prevent the flow of electrical current to unintended paths. They are made of materials such as rubber, plastic, and glass. Insulators are essential for ensuring the safety of electrical installations by preventing electrical shocks and short circuits.

      4. Glands and Fittings
    Glands and fittings are used to protect the ends of cables and wires from damage. They are commonly used in outdoor installations where cables are exposed to harsh weather conditions. Glands and fittings are available in various types, such as compression glands, expansion glands, and cable glands.

      5. Strain Reliefs
    Strain reliefs are used to protect cables from being pulled or stretched during installation or operation. They are essential for preventing damage to the cables and ensuring their longevity. Strain reliefs come in various types, such as flexible conduit, cable ties, and cable clamps.

      6. Connectors for Special Applications
    Specialized connectors are designed for specific applications, such as high-voltage, high-temperature, and underwater installations. These connectors are made of materials that can withstand extreme conditions and ensure the safety and reliability of electrical systems.

      **Understanding Switch Relays**

      Before diving into the RFQ process, it is essential to have a basic understanding of switch relays. Here are some key points to consider:

      1. **Types of Switch Relays**: There are several types of switch relays, including single pole single throw (SPST), double pole single throw (DPST), single pole double throw (SPDT), and double pole double throw (DPDT). Each type has its own unique characteristics and applications.

      2. **Operating Principle**: Switch relays work on the principle of electromagnetic induction. When an electrical current flows through the coil, it generates a magnetic field that attracts or repels the armature, thereby opening or closing the circuit.

      3. **Contact Material**: The contact material used in switch relays is an important factor to consider. Common materials include silver, gold, and copper alloys. Each material has its own advantages and disadvantages, such as conductivity, durability, and cost.

      4. **Voltage and Current Ratings**: It is crucial to select a switch relay with the appropriate voltage and current ratings to ensure reliable operation. The relay should be able to handle the maximum current and voltage expected in your application.

      **Types of Network Cable Ties**

      1. **Standard Cable Ties**: These are the most common type of cable ties and come in various sizes and colors. They are suitable for general-purpose cable management tasks.

      2. **High-Temperature Cable Ties**: These cable ties are designed for use in environments with high temperatures, such as near heating vents or in server rooms.

      3. **UV-Resistant Cable Ties**: These cable ties are made from materials that can withstand exposure to ultraviolet (UV) radiation, making them ideal for outdoor applications.

      4. **Repositionable Cable Ties**: These cable ties can be removed and reused without damaging the cable, which is useful for temporary cable management or when cables need to be moved frequently.

      5. **Split-Loop Cable Ties**: These cable ties have a split loop design that allows for easier installation and removal, making them a popular choice for IT professionals.

      **Proper Usage of Network Cable Ties**

      1. **Select the Right Size**: Choose the appropriate size of cable tie based on the thickness of the cables you need to bundle. Using a cable tie that is too small may not hold the cables securely, while a cable tie that is too large may damage the cables.

      2. **Proper Installation**: Thread the cable tie through the loops of the cables and pull it tight. Ensure that the cables are evenly distributed and not twisted or kinked.

      3. **Leave Room for Expansion**: Allow some slack in the cables to accommodate any expansion or movement. Over-tightening a cable tie can damage the cables or cause them to become brittle over time.

      4. **Regular Maintenance**: Periodically inspect your cable ties to ensure they are still secure and not damaged. Replace any worn-out or damaged cable ties to maintain the integrity of your network setup.
